
Dickerson Wins 1,500, Men's Track & Field Has Four Top-15 Finishes at Seminole Invitational
4/14/2012 7:56:00 PM | Men's Track
Meet Results
TALLAHASSEE, Fla. – Cameron Dickerson picked up his third win in the 1,500 meters this season as the University of North Florida men's track and field captured four Top-15 finishes at the Seminole Invitational.
Dickerson clocked a season-best 3:47.29 in the 1,500 meters en route to his third win in the event this season. His win today was the second time this season he's won the 1,500 meters at Florida State's Mike Long Track this season, previously recording a then- season-best time of 3:47.58 on Mar. 23 at the FSU Relays. Dickerson also won the 1,500 meters at the Best Western/UNF Invitational on Mar. 30.
James Post ran 3:51.74 in the 1,500 meters for a fourth-place finish. It was Post's fourth Top-5 finish in the 1,500 meters this season.
Sky Squillance competed in both the 200 and 400 meters for the Ospreys. Squillance clocked 24.13 and finished 14th in the 200. He was 11th in the 400 meters with a time of 53.24.
UNF returns to action next week for the three-day Atlantic Sun Outdoor Track and Field Championships held at Hodges Stadium Apr. 20-21.
